About the role
All progress begins with pioneers. At Rio Tinto, it begins with you.
We are looking for an Advisor Contractor Management to support delivery of Iron Ore’s contractor management strategy across Gudai-Darri and engage suppliers working with the contractor management system as it improves and evolves. This position is offered Fly in Fly out from Perth on an 8:6 roster.

This role is a great opportunity for an energetic and performance driven individual who is keen to develop their leadership skills. Reporting to the Contractor Management Specialist, you will be:
Supporting the best service to our contractor personnel and suppliers to drive improvements in safety and productivity
Coaching and supporting contractor management representatives across site to safely manage contractor engagements
Communicating and monitoring key contractor management processes and practices to deliver full value to RTIO
Ensuring partnership is a core value in the way we work with our suppliers and RTIO is the partner of choice for our suppliers
Confirm contractor management and associated commercial policies and procedures are in effective use across Gudai-Darri
Make a substantive and value-add contribution to the corporate contractor management and site teams on wider contractor management team matters.
What you’ll bring
- Knowledge of contractor management systems
- A diverse skill set and experience in one or more of the areas of operational leadership, maintenance leadership, procurement, communities, HSE, HR and Business Improvement
A passion for working with people and driving true partnerships with our suppliers
An ability to engage, influence and form productive relationships spanning several layers in the organisation
Previous experience in either leading contractors in the field, being a leader in the mining industry, or working in contractor management is preferred
Excellent communication skills and stakeholder engagement ability A strong commitment to health and safety
